Stainless steel seamless pipe has turned into one of one of the most trusted materials in modern-day market due to the fact that it incorporates toughness, rust resistance, and reliable efficiency sought after environments. Whether the application involves high pressure, raised temperature, aggressive chemicals, or strict hygiene needs, this kind of pipe is often selected for its capacity to do continually over long service lives. Contrasted with several choices, stainless steel seamless pipe offers an equilibrium of sturdiness and adaptability that makes it suitable for every little thing from procedure plants and refineries to food production systems and precision mechanical settings up.The specifying function of stainless-steel seamless pipe is that it is made without a welded seam. This distinction matters greater than many individuals understand. A seamless structure minimizes the number of powerlessness in the pipe wall and can boost harmony in pressure-bearing applications. In markets where a leakage or structural failing can cause safety and security, contamination, or downtime risks, that continuity supplies valuable satisfaction. Seamless pipe is particularly eye-catching when the piping system need to handle varying temperatures or interior pressure adjustments, because the lack of a weld line assists produce regular mechanical residential properties around the full area of the pipe.Material option is at the center of pipe efficiency, and stainless steel is usually favored due to the fact that of its chromium web content, which helps develop a safety passive layer versus corrosion. A well-matched stainless steel seamless pipe can deliver lasting dependability while reducing the demand for regular substitute.In lots of projects, stainless steel seamless pipe is chosen together with various other items such as stainless-steel welded pipe, stainless steel precision tube, and nickel and nickel alloy pipe. Each of these products offers a distinct function. Stainless steel welded pipe is commonly made use of where price performance, larger sizes, or less extreme solution conditions are priorities. It can be a practical option in structural or energy applications, particularly when the layout does not require the very same nonstop wall surface structure as a seamless product. Stainless steel precision tube, by contrast, is chosen when dimensional precision, smooth surface area coating, and tight tolerances are necessary. It prevails in instrumentation lines, hydraulic systems, vehicle parts, and tools where specific fit and regulated circulation issue. Nickel and nickel alloy pipe is booked for specifically extreme settings involving high heat, solid acids, chlorides, or various other hostile chemical problems where typical stainless steels may not be enough.The production process for stainless-steel seamless pipe aids explain its staminas. Instead of forming a strip and welding it into shape, the pipe begins as a solid billet that is heated and punctured, after that stretched and rolled into the wanted dimensions. This process creates a continuous tube wall. Relying on the specification and intended use, the pipe might undergo additional warm treatment, straightening out, cutting, pickling, or surface area finishing. Because there is no longitudinal weld, the resulting product can give excellent mechanical integrity and a tidy interior structure. Stainless steel piping systems are typically picked due to the fact that they are simpler to clean than lots of choices and can maintain their appearance and function for years when properly cared for. Routine assessment for matching, scaling, staining, mechanical damages, and joint integrity remains essential, particularly in requiring solution.Real-world applications for stainless steel seamless pipe are broad. In oil and gas systems, it may be used for process lines, instrumentation, and high-pressure links. In power generation, it can sustain heavy steam, condensate, and complementary solutions. In chemical plants, it may bring fluids that need trustworthy rust resistance and constant mechanical properties. In food and drink manufacturing, stainless-steel piping is valued for sanitation, toughness, and convenience of cleanliness. Due to the fact that tidiness and contamination control are part of the process itself, in pharmaceutical and biotechnology centers, material quality and surface area problem become also a lot more essential. Throughout these markets, the pipe is chosen not simply for its product value however, for the integrity it gives the general system.Price is always component of the decision-making process, and it is usually appealing to concentrate on preliminary acquisition price. Nonetheless, pipe selection must make up overall lifecycle value. A less expensive product that requires much more upkeep, much shorter replacement intervals, or downtime can come to be more costly gradually. Stainless-steel seamless pipe may involve a higher ahead of time financial investment than some alternatives, but its sturdiness and resistance to failing can make it economical over the long-term.
